>I can't post a sample but what I can tell you is the
>basic encoder/decoder combination is fantastic at the
>default 4500kb/s, max 6000kb/s (around 2.1G/hr).  On
>mine, though, the TV tuner had noticeable echoes, and
>the s-video to composite adapter that came with it was
>a POS.  So I replaced it with a $22 Radio Shack
>adapter for s-video and sent s-video to my TV and now
>it's very, very good.
